I have about 100 old wheat pennies and a Indian Head penny from 1903. Do you know anyone that would buy Them or at least look at them and make an offer. thanks

Hi Orlin, wheat cents are relatively common and outside of a few key dates they're usually worth $0.02 per coin. 1909 was the last year the Indian Head cent was made, and according to the Red Book it can be worth anywhere from a few cents up to $30 depending on it's condition.
